Seagrass is a charming two-bedroom holiday apartment situated in Ilfracombe, Devon, offering breathtaking panoramic views of the sea over Capstone. Located on the second floor of a Grade II listed Georgian terrace, the apartment is nestled in a tranquil area that overlooks the historic Brockshole Field, known for its grazing sheep. Guests can enjoy easy access to Ilfracombe Harbour and Fore Street, both just a five-minute walk away, where they can find a variety of excellent dining options, including a Michelin-starred restaurant.

The apartment comfortably accommodates four adults, featuring a master bedroom with a king-sized bed and a second bedroom with twin beds. It is equipped with amenities to enhance guests' comfort, including a travel cot and high chair upon request. The living room boasts large sash windows that provide stunning sea views and is furnished with ample seating, a Smart TV, and a DVD player, alongside a collection of DVDs, books, and games. The adjoining kitchen area is well-equipped, including a washer-dryer and a dining table that can seat 4-5 people, with free Wi-Fi available throughout the apartment.

Seagrass also includes an allocated parking space at the rear of the terrace, although guests may find they do not need to use their car due to the abundance of attractions within walking distance. The local area features a variety of pubs and restaurants, including the newly awarded Michelin star restaurant, Thomas Carr at the Olive Room. Additionally, visitors can explore local shops such as a butcher, fishmonger, and greengrocer, as well as bakeries.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ate the nearby beautiful coves, cliff-top walks, art galleries, and the famous sculpture “Verity” by Damien Hirst located at the harbor wall.

For those looking to explore further, Woolacombe Beach, Croyde, and Saunton Sands are all within a 15-minute drive, while the stunning landscapes of Exmoor and the Tarka Trail are right on the doorstep. The standard changeover day is Saturday, with a typical arrival time after 4 PM and departure by 10 AM, though flexibility may be possible upon discussion. Short breaks of a minimum of three days can be arranged during off-peak seasons. It is important to note that the apartment has some steps leading down from the car park and internal stairs, which may pose challenges for guests with mobility issues.
